  • Patent number: 5701089
    Abstract: An improved alternator/starter testing device includes an electronic voltage regulator for regulating the output of an externally regulated alternator. A selectable load switch allows so-called "high output" alternators to be tested without damaging the voltage regulator. For certain types of internally regulated alternators, the testing device includes a meter disconnect circuit, coupled to an "energize" switch in the testing device, which operates to disconnect the testing meter during a period in which the energize switch is temporarily depressed to supply power to an internally regulated alternator under test, thus preventing misleading test results if a defective alternator is tested. Internal thermal circuit breakers are provided at strategic locations in the testing device to prevent internal circuit damage due to defective alternators and starters.
